How The Truth About Waterproof Clothing: Does Carhartt Rain Defender Really Work? Actually Works

Understanding The Truth About Waterproof Clothing: Does Carhartt Rain Defender Really Work? starts with looking at how modern rainwear is built to manage moisture. Many performance pieces rely on tight fabric weaves and specialized finishes that cause water to bead up and roll off, rather than soaking through the surface. This approach reduces saturation and helps garments dry more quickly after exposure to showers. At the same time, fully taped seams and reinforced stitching minimize the points where water can seep in at the most vulnerable spots. The overall goal is to keep the wearer comfortable during short-term to moderate rain events without sacrificing mobility or breathability during everyday tasks.

Technologies used in workwear often balance protection with comfort, because clothing that holds in too much heat and sweat can become just as uncomfortable as being wet in the cold. Fabrics may include membranes or thin lining layers that allow vapor to escape while blocking liquid droplets from the outside. How long does the water resistance last on treated gear?

Water-repellent finishes can wear down over time, especially with frequent washing and exposure to rough conditions. Many users notice that garments perform best after initial purchase and gradually see reduced beading as the outer treatment degrades. Some choose to refresh protection by applying compatible re-treatment products, which can help extend the life of the shell without replacing the item. Keeping up with gentle cleaning and avoiding harsh detergents often supports longer-lasting performance in day-to-day use.

Can these jackets stay breathable during active work?

Breathability depends on fabric construction and the presence of membranes or ventilation features, which allow sweat vapor to escape while blocking external moisture. In moderate conditions, many work-focused pieces offer enough airflow for tasks like walking, lifting, or operating light equipment without causing excessive heat buildup. During more intense activity or in warmer weather, however, users may still feel warmer than in lighter, less insulated clothing. Matching the garment to expected activity level and temperature range helps manage comfort expectations.

Are taped seams fully waterproof in heavy rain?

Taped seams significantly reduce the likelihood of water entering through stitching, but they work best as part of a broader weatherproof design that includes strong surface fabrics and thoughtful fit. In sustained, heavy downpours, no seam-sealed piece can guarantee zero penetration, especially if pressure forces water against the material for extended periods. Many users find that these features handle typical rain events well while providing reassurance during commutes, outdoor projects, and travel in changing conditions.

Things People Often Misunderstand

One common belief is that waterproof gear requires no maintenance beyond occasional washing, but surface treatments and taped seams both benefit from mindful care. Harsh soaps, high heat drying, and improper storage can all reduce how well a shell handles moisture over the long term. Another misunderstanding is that breathability and waterproof protection are always inversely proportional, when in reality, advances in materials have allowed many items to strike a practical balance for everyday use. People also sometimes expect high-performance gear to work identically in all climates, while individual comfort can vary based on activity level, layering choices, personal tolerance, and local weather patterns.
